AI Summary

  • Inmates receiving on-site nonemergency medical examinations or treatment from correctional center medical personnel will be charged $0.50 per visit

  • Copay fees do not apply to: staff referrals, staff-approved chronic illness follow-up, preventive care, emergency services, prenatal care, chronic infectious disease treatment, mental health care, or substance abuse treatment

  • Indigent inmates without funds are exempt from the health care services fee

  • The Department of Corrections is authorized to promulgate rules to implement these provisions

Legislative Description

Requires all inmates receiving an on-site non-emergency medical examination or treatment from correctional center personnel to be charged 50 cents per visit
